Facilities and Accessibility at St Denys Station

St Denys station boasts a variety of essential facilities designed to enhance your travel experience. Ticketing is straightforward, with a ticket office open during weekday mornings and accessible ticket machines that cater to everyone, including discounts for Disabled Persons Railcard holders. Those who prefer to purchase in advance will be pleased to know that tickets booked online can be conveniently collected from these machines.

While the station does not offer a waiting room or refreshment facilities, it provides seating areas and step-free access to some parts, ensuring a degree of comfort and mobility for all passengers. Assistance with boarding is available from the onboard Guard, though planning ahead and using booking services is advisable.

Security is a priority too; with CCTV in operation, passengers can have peace of mind while waiting for their trains. However, it’s worth noting that facilities such as luggage storage and shops are not available, so come prepared.

Transport Links and Onward Travel

Connected well by road and rail, St Denys extends its convenience beyond the station limits. For those traveling by bus, information for planning your journey is accessible and can be printed here. While there aren't any cycle hire services, cyclists have access to racks for securing bicycles, although not under shelter.

For passengers affected by rail disruptions, a replacement service is accessible from Belmont Road, facilitating a smooth transition between modes of transport without straying too far from the station’s precincts.

Everything you need to know about Llwynypia Station

Llwynypia Train Station: A Gateway to Adventure

Located in the heart of the Rhondda Valley in South Wales, Llwynypia train station serves as a convenient portal for travelers whether they're commuting to work or exploring the scenic landscapes of the region. While the station might not boast of extensive facilities, it provides essential amenities that ensure travelers can journey efficiently and without hassle. Finding your way from Llwynypia is straightforward, and Trainline makes purchasing tickets a breeze for any of your travel needs.

The station is equipped with modern ticket machines ready to dispense your pre-purchased tickets. The absence of a staffed ticket office means these machines are crucial, but rest assured, they accept all major debit and credit cards. The induction loop system ensures clear communication, especially for those with hearing impairments. Though the station doesn't offer smartcard issuance, validators are on hand for those who already have one.

Help & Support at Llwynypia Station

For peace of mind while traveling, Llwynypia station is equipped with CCTV. While there are no customer help points, you can rely on the helpline (0800 200 60 60), especially if staff presence is limited. There's also no luggage storage, so plan accordingly. Lost property can be managed via Transport for Wales if something does go astray.

Accessibility at Your Fingertips

Accessibility is a mixed bag at Llwynypia. While there is partial step-free access, travelers using wheelchairs may face challenges due to steep access ramps. It's recommended for those needing assistance to arrange help in advance, which can be conveniently booked up to two hours before travel through Passenger Assist. Always plan a comfortable journey by ensuring your travel arrangements cater to your needs.

Onward Travel: Beyond the Railway

If a train isn't your style, you'll find convenient onward travel from Llwynypia with nearby bus stops located by the Rhondda Magistrate's Court. For those instances where the train services are replaced, rail replacement buses await you at stops near The Courthouse on the A4058. While the station lacks direct taxi or car hire services, local options can be found with a bit of prior arrangement.
